CVE-2011-2013
The CVE-2011-2013 issue is a remote code execution vulnerability in the Windows TCP/IP stack caused by an integer overflow while processing UDP packets sent to a closed port. Affected products include Windows Vista SP2, Windows Server 2008 SP2, R2 and R2 SP1, and Windows 7 (Gold and SP1). Exploit...
